Transaction 708758e54fb3e7d4a04c85f336b6fb96c8d040abace90d35a918a0eb59fff514

1 Input
2 Outputs
  • 708758e54fb3e7d4a04c85f336b6fb96c8d040abace90d35a918a0eb59fff514:0
  • value  14126159
    address  13kpzfuhhy7i7bmD5kQ5kJzXLqeeVv86Cm
  • 708758e54fb3e7d4a04c85f336b6fb96c8d040abace90d35a918a0eb59fff514:1
  • value  9777983
    address  14HxnA9dGpNXCBhAW69ANddajwyp8bcZ1K